Q: Can I use the goods lift at Tarnbeck Yard? A: No. It's reserved for deliveries, couriers, and facilities moves only. Use the passenger lifts by the atrium. Exceptions: approved equipment moves booked via the facilities desk, minimum one day ahead. Misuse triggers an alarm and a chat with building management. If your move is approved, use the lift-lobby pass below.

badge for yafof-faduf: bdg-O-80

Subject: Handover — ContrastKit audit DB

Rafi,

Taking over the color-contrast audit store as of Monday. Plugin authors query it read-only for WCAG scan results on their Brushline extensions. Notes: the contrast_pairs table is large, don't full-scan it; nightly vacuum runs at 02:00; failed audits older than 90 days get purged. Schema docs are on the internal wiki under ContrastKit. Plugin-facing replicas sync hourly. For direct access during handover, use the connection string below.

database URL for bahop-yagep: mssql://sildor_svc:35ha7jz@db-fb6d.nelvrodyn.example:5432/casath

Quick heads-up on Pinwheel UI versioning: we cut a minor release every sprint, and anything touching component props needs a changeset file in the PR. No changeset, no merge — the bot will nag you. Majors are rare and go through the design council first. The full policy, with examples of what counts as breaking, lives on the internal page below.

wiki page, bahip-yahip: https://grafana.qirvanlabs.corp/browse/display/projects/cc3a1b9dbfc9

## Further Reading

Reviewers evaluating changes to the Lanterngate rollout framework should be familiar with how flag cohorts are hashed, how staged percentages interact with the kill-switch hierarchy, and why evaluation order matters for nested flags. The design rationale, edge cases, and approved rollout patterns are all covered in depth in our internal guide, which is kept current by the Platform Enablement group and linked below.

operations page: https://confluence.lumicsys.internal/projects/display/projects/display